HANDOVER NOTE — For the Board of Sylverton Media
From: Director A. Crane — To: Director M. Foss

This note transfers oversight of the new "Meridian" subscription tier. Pricing is approved, entitlement rules are finalised, and launch assets are in review. Remaining risks: billing edge cases and support staffing. The confidential business note appears immediately below.

management briefing: Only 33 of the 205 pilot accounts renewed Kasath, so a churn review is set for October 17. Weniusek Logistics is in early talks to buy Holethax Freight for about $345.6 million.

## Deploying Flagwright Plugins

So you've built a rollout strategy plugin — nice. Getting it live is pretty painless. Flagwright picks up plugins from its registry at boot, so bundle yours, push it to the Tidepool staging cluster, and restart the coordinator. Canary cohorts stay pinned during restarts, so nobody's flags flip mid-session. One gotcha: your plugin inherits the coordinator's config scope. Here's what the staging coordinator is currently running with.

config for kajef-tahag:
silion:
  pin: 7642
  tenant: fenvan
  seal: seal_7f9d9725
  metrics_host: metrics.silion.zemvario.local
  standby_team: ulaok
  escalation: belox-jorath
  nonce: 79acf7

FINANCE REVIEW SUMMARY — PILOT CHURN

Churn in the Larkspur pilot exceeded forecast, concentrated among small accounts onboarded in the first wave. Revenue impact is modest; acquisition spend on the cohort is written off. Retention fixes ship next cycle. Margin on remaining pilot accounts holds above plan. The board should read the confidential note below before the pilot go/no-go decision.

board note of kawig-tahog: Ulairax Works is in early talks to buy Noriusix Works for about $31.4 million. The Pelmir launch date is April 2, and nothing goes to the press before then.